Ecuadorian citizens can look forward to a wonderfully straightforward journey to Peru, enjoying visa-free entry for stays up to 180 days. This generous allowance, covered by a single tourist visa, provides ample time to explore Peru's diverse landscapes, from the Amazon basin bordering Ecuador to the ancient wonders of Cusco. Direct flights from major Ecuadorian cities like Quito or Guayaquil to Lima are frequent and generally last just over two hours, making travel exceptionally convenient. Furthermore, with both countries sharing the same time zone and many Peruvian tourist destinations readily accepting US dollars—the currency of Ecuador—financial planning for your Peruvian adventure is simplified.
